ROMANIA -- The Energy Ministry has narrowed the number of companies selected to participate in the privatization of national off company Petrom (PIW Sep.29,p7). The 11 firms selected were US companies Alon, Occidental, and ConocoPhillips; Italy's ENI; Austria's OMV; Hungary's Mol; Poland's PKN Orlen; Russia's TNK-BP and Gazprom; Greece's Hellenic Petroleum; and Switzerland's Glencore. The govemment's deadline for nonbinding bids is Nov. 10, and the deadline for binding bids is Jan. 31. Romania ...
